Okay, I loved this car when we first bought it. I did my research and I knew about the steering vibration before I bought the car. I should have known, but I figured I would deal because I needed a car. Let me just tell you though that driving down a busy highway at 70 mph is a real pain in the butt. The whole steering wheel shakes a lot unless I have both hands on 9 and 3. I dealt with it until I have had to get new wheel bearings and now an alignment, and I have owned the car 6 months. The road noise in these are also getting to be a little annoying.
